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:30 mins
Total Time:50 mins
Servings: 12

Ingredients

  • 3 large ripe bananas
  • 1 cup unsalted butter
  • 0.75 cup granulated sugar
  • 0.5 cup brown s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 0.5 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 0.25 teaspoon ground allspice
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ons milk
  • 1 teaspoon lime juice

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x13-inch baking pan or line it with parchment paper.

Step 2

In a large mixing bowl, mash the ripe bananas until smooth. Set aside.

Step 3

In another bowl, cream together the unsalted but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.

Step 4

Add the eggs one at a time to the butter mixture, mixing well after each addition. Stir in the vanilla extract.

Step 5

Gradually mix the mashed bananas into the butter and sugar mixture until well combined.

Step 6

In a separate bowl, wh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, salt, ground cinnamon, ground nutmeg, and ground allspice.

Step 7

Slowly fold the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Do not overmix.

Step 8

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and smooth out the top with a spatula.

Step 9

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 10

Remove the pan from the oven and allow the banana bars to cool completely in the pan before icing.

Step 11

To make the icing, whisk together the powdered sugar, milk, and lime juice in a small bowl until smooth.

Step 12

Once the banana bars are cool, drizzle or spread the icing evenly over the top.

Step 13

Cut into 12 equal bars and serve. Enjoy your Jamaican Banana Bars!
